These people obviously have never bought or sold a major business, where things will change daily until the inks dry on the contracts, there is no logic at all in misinformation being put out, they’re not selling a mark 11 escort, and hoping to squeeze a few hundred out of a buyer, there’ll be firms of lawyers and accountants establishing the worth of the business, the warranties that will be in place, the funding etc etc etc, the work will be massive if they’re professional buyers, given the profile of professional football.

if it doesn’t happen it’ll be because the price or terms are wrong for one party, if it goes through it’ll be at the right price at the right time, not when we would like it to be, sadly other than being supporters we’ve no interest in this transaction at all.
